Red Rock Casino, Resort & Spa, 702-797-7311; redrock.sclv.com SPAGO Gourmet dishes like smoked- salmon pizza make Wolfgang Puck's original Vegas outpost one of the Strip's best options Rivea TheHotel at Mandalay Bay got a much-needed update as Delano Las Vegas in 2014, but luckily, super chef Alain Ducasse remained (as did the effervescent glass bubble chandelier). Now the transformation is complete, with sparkling, French Riviera-inspired Rivea replacing Mix on the 64th foor of the gold ingot-shaped hotel. Start in Skyfall Lounge with an aperitif, while taking in the sights of the Strip to the east or a faming sunset over Red Rock Conservation Area through the opposite wall of windows. Not-to-miss items at Rivea include crispy socca (the fried chickpea crisp street food snack of the Riviera), tangy Provencal caponata, and a lobster and purple artichoke salad whose vibrancy only rivals the view to the west. Delano Las Vegas, 702-632-7888; delanolasvegas.com VegASMAgAziNe.CoM 61 DRINK IT IN With foor-to-ceiling windows overlooking the spectacular Strip skyline, the glass-encased Mandarin Bar redefnes Las Vegas nightlife. Located on the 23rd foor of Mandarin Oriental, the low-lit space provides an elegant respite accented by plush jewel-toned furnishings, live weekend entertainment, and a menu of inventive tapas dishes and custom cocktails, including the bar's signature Golden Leaf martini, a tantalizing blend of Hendrick's Gin, Aperol, muddled Mandarin oranges, and fresh lime and pineapple juices. Mandarin Oriental, 702-590-8888 mandarinoriental.com/lasvegas
